Career path

Career Role Description
Marine Ornithologist (Avian Anatomy Specialist) Conduct research on marine bird anatomy, physiology, and behavior. Analyze skeletal structures, muscle systems, and organ function. High demand for expertise in conservation projects.
Veterinary Surgeon (Avian Specialist) Specializes in the diagnosis and treatment of marine bird illnesses and injuries, requiring in-depth knowledge of their unique anatomical features. Growing demand with increasing conservation efforts.
Wildlife Rehabilitation Specialist (Marine Birds) Care for injured or sick marine birds, utilizing anatomical knowledge for effective rehabilitation. Hands-on role with growing opportunities in rescue centers.
Museum Curator (Avian Collections) Manages and researches collections of marine bird specimens, contributing to anatomical studies and public education. Requires strong anatomical knowledge and curatorial skills.
